ATTENDING an early morning business breakfast club helped a company secure a contract worth £250,000.
Andy Starr proved the early bird catches the worm after landing the deal at the Business Over Breakfast networking club.
Mr Starr, who owns telecomms solution firm, Open IP Ltd, secured the contract shortly after taking up membership.
It is one of the biggest single deals to have come out of the national networking club, which meets fortnightly and encourages people to promote their business and build useful contacts.
It was a one-to-one meeting with one of the other members that resulted in the huge deal.
Mr Starr said: “I arranged to meet with IT consultant Chris Houghton after the breakfast meeting as I thought our businesses might be able to work together.”
“It turns out Chris had just taken on a large contract at his IT firm Eventura, and was looking for a new phone system that could link three major sites up, which is where my services were brought in.
“Over the next five years, the deal will generate more than £250,000 for my firm, so the early mornings have more than paid off.”
BoB Clubs meet every other Thursday at The Holiday Inn Hotel, Higher Bridge Street, Bolton at 7am.
Members get the chance to promote their business during a 60 to 90 second pitch and pass referrals to each other.
